How to Build Country-Specific Phone Number Lists
Building an effective phone number list requires a combination of data sources, technology, and verification methods.
1. Data Collection Methods
Web Scraping and Public Directories: Extracting numbers japan business directory from online directories, social media profiles, or business websites can be a starting point, but often requires careful filtering to ensure relevance and legality.
Lead Generation Campaigns: Using targeted advertising or landing pages to encourage prospects to voluntarily share their phone numbers.
Third-Party Data Providers: Purchasing or licensing phone number lists from reputable vendors who specialize in country-specific data.
2. Data Verification and Cleaning
Raw data can contain duplicates, invalid numbers, or inactive lines. Using automated tools to verify phone number validity through pinging or format validation is crucial. Removing invalid or non-responsive numbers increases list quality and campaign effectiveness.
3. Segmentation
Segmenting the list by region, language, or customer type allows for personalized communication. For example, a list might separate urban from rural contacts or distinguish between business and consumer numbers.
Challenges in Building Country-Specific Phone Number Lists
While building these lists offers clear advantages, several challenges must be addressed.
Regulatory Compliance
Different countries have unique regulations governing telemarketing and data privacy. Non-compliance can lead to fines or legal action. Understanding and adhering to local laws such as consent requirements is essential.
Data Quality Issues
Phone numbers can become obsolete as people change numbers or move to new locations. Maintaining list freshness requires continuous updating and verification.
Language and Cultural Barriers
Communicating effectively across languages and cultural contexts demands careful content adaptation and staff training, which can increase costs.
